July Female Member Spotlight - Kellyn Baysinger

When did you start CrossFitting? Who/what got you started?I started CrossFitting when I was living in Sedalia, MO for my first job after college. It wasn’t my favorite place in the world, so I would go to a local gym to burn off some of my boredom and honest dislike for my job. I was on the treadmill one day and this hulking bald dude came up to me and said, “I’ve been watching you, and you aren’t going to run today.” Instead, he ushered me into a class that happened to be CrossFit. I got hooked and when I moved, I started at 913. That was almost FOUR years ago and I haven’t looked back since!What is your favorite/least favorite WOD?FAVORITE: GraceLEAST FAVORITE: That “active recovery” 5K we just did. That sucked.What is your favorite/least favorite movement?LOVE: Snatches.HATE: Assault Bike. Those things can die.Tell us a little bit about yourself (family, job, sports, interests, etc.)I work for an ad agency is a content strategist and have been with my company for over three years. If I’m not at work or the gym, I’m probably out with friends finding fun places all over the city. I love trying new restaurants, bars, coffee shops, etc.

What was your workout routine before CrossFit?I would get on a treadmill and run a mile (which seems absurd now because everyone knows I HATE running), then move into the weight room and use some weight machines. It was routine, boring and I honestly just went through the motions.What did you think after your first CrossFit workout?

  1. Holy crap, I think I just died a little.
  2. Holy crap, that was awesome. I’m doing that again.

What were your goals when joining CrossFit? Have you achieved any of those goals?My initial goal was to just be generally fitter and stronger. I achieved that goal tenfold! I also remember wanting to be able to graduate from the 10 pound plates on all my lifts, which has definitely happened! It’s fun to look back and see how far I’ve come.

Has CrossFit affected your life outside the gym?I’ve made an awesome group of friends who I hang out with outside the gym (work hard, play hard right?). I also am much more aware of my diet these days. Without CrossFit I would have never heard of/let alone talked myself into the RP diet.Do you have any other special memories/ achievements during your time here?Breaking 200 on my back squat was great, as well as my first muscle up. There is video evidence of both. The back squat was pretty. The muscle up, not so much…What advice would you give to a newbie just joining CrossFit 913?

  1. Check your ego at the door. We all look like fools in the gym sometimes, just embrace your inner dork!
  2. You may not lift as much as the person beside you, and that’s ok. Everyone at the gym had to start somewhere, and we have been where you are. Just keep coming in and doing YOUR best.

Something you might not know about me is?I never stop talking, so everyone probably knows a lot about me.If I had to choose though, it’s that I’m a HUGE bookworm. My dream home has a library in it, complete with the rolling ladder Beauty and the Beast style.
